Machine Learning and AI Project: Traffic Sign Recognition is a computer vision task that involves identifying and classifying traffic signs in images or video streams. This technology enhances the safety and efficiency of self-driving vehicles by enabling them to quickly understand and respond to road signs. Artificial Intelligence (AI) in the automotive industry allows car manufacturers to produce intelligent and autonomous vehicles through the integration of AI-powered Advanced Driver Assistance Systems (ADAS) and/or Automated Driving Systems (ADS) such as the Traffic Sign Recognition (TSR) system.
